Italian media: Milan refused to sell Clooney, because the player was a starter and there was not enough time to find a substitute.

Live broadcast on August 31, Milan News reported that Milan refused to sell Clooney because the players were starting and there was not enough time to find a substitute.

Lyon provided a quotation of about 13 million euros for Clooney, which could meet Milan’s previous asking price, but Milan no longer wanted to sell Clooney now.

This is mainly due to technical reasons, because Clooney is deeply appreciated by Pioli and his teammates and is currently the starting player of the team. Secondly, it is less than 48 hours from the end of summer window, and Milan has not enough time to find a suitable substitute.
